Pereiti prie turinio

Reikalinga pagalba su PY ir JSON


Rekomenduojami pranešimai

Sveiki,

 

Neesu programuotojas tik tiek kad kazkiek suprantu kodu strukturas.

 

Susiradau scriptus kurie pasiima API ticker ir atkeliauja i tinklapi. Kaip ir viskas veikia paleidus rankiniu budu, sukelus kainas i JSON faila.

 

Bet esme tokia kad turi viskas vykti automatiskai:

 

ikelus i serveri faila ticker.py ir padarius jam CronJob turetu automatiskai irasyti atsiustus ticker api duomenis i JSon faila. Bet taip neivyksta.

 

Klausimas kas galetu patikrinti Ticker.py koda ir ji padaryti veikianciu?

 

Prikabinu koda:

 



#!/usr/bin/python
import json
import time
import urllib

var = 1

while var < 46:

try:

	r = urllib.urlopen("https://blockchain.info/ticker")

	result = r.read()

	f = open('ticker.json', 'w')

	f.write(result)

	f.close()

	time.sleep(20)

	var = var + 1

except:

     		time.sleep(20)

	var = var + 1


Redagavo Vilkates
Nuoroda į pranešimą
Dalintis kituose puslapiuose

pagal mane tai urllib ne taip naudojamas

 

#!/usr/bin/python
import json
import time
import urllib.request

var = 1

while var < 46:

       try:

               r = urllib.request.urlopen("https://blockchain.info/ticker")

               result = r.read()

               f = open('ticker.json', 'w')

               f.write(result)

               f.close()

               time.sleep(20)

               var = var + 1

       except:

               time.sleep(20)

               var = var + 1

Redagavo Sventasis
Nuoroda į pranešimą
Dalintis kituose puslapiuose

Prisijunkite prie diskusijos

Jūs galite rašyti dabar, o registruotis vėliau. Jeigu turite paskyrą, prisijunkite dabar, kad rašytumėte iš savo paskyros.

Svečias
Parašykite atsakymą...

×   Įdėta kaip raiškusis tekstas.   Atkurti formatavimą

  Only 75 emoji are allowed.

×   Nuorodos turinys įdėtas automatiškai.   Rodyti kaip įprastą nuorodą

×   Jūsų anksčiau įrašytas turinys buvo atkurtas.   Išvalyti redaktorių

×   You cannot paste images directly. Upload or insert images from URL.

Įkraunama...
  • Dabar naršo   0 narių

    Nei vienas registruotas narys šiuo metu nežiūri šio puslapio.

  • Prisijunk prie bendruomenės dabar!

    Uždarbis.lt nariai domisi verslo, IT ir asmeninio tobulėjimo temomis, kartu sprendžia problemas, dalinasi žiniomis ir idėjomis, sutinka būsimus verslo partnerius ir dalyvauja gyvuose susitikimuose.

    Užsiregistruok dabar ir galėsi:

    ✔️ Dalyvauti diskusijose;

    ✔️ Kurti naujas temas;

    ✔️ Rašyti atsakymus;

    ✔️ Vertinti kitų žmonių pranešimus;

    ✔️ Susisiekti su bet kuriuo nariu asmeniškai;

    ✔️ Naudotis tamsia dizaino versija;

    ir dar daugiau.

    Registracija trunka ~30 sek. ir yra visiškai nemokama.

  • Naujausios temos

  • Karštos temos

×
×
  • Pasirinkite naujai kuriamo turinio tipą...